ভিউ এবং সারণির মধ্যে পার্থক্য
বনাম টেবিল দেখুন
দৃশ্য দেখুন_নাম তৈরি করুন বা প্রতিস্থাপন করুন
হিসাবে
নির্বাচন_স্থানে;
টেবিলগুলি কলাম এবং সারির গঠিত। একটি কলাম তথ্য একটি সেট, যা একই ডাটা টাইপ যাও একটি সারি মান একটি অনুক্রম হয়, যা বিভিন্ন ডাটা টাইপ থেকে হতে পারে। কলামগুলি কলামের নাম দ্বারা সনাক্ত করা হয়, এবং প্রতিটি সারি স্বতন্ত্রভাবে টেবিল প্রাথমিক কী দ্বারা সনাক্ত করা হয়। "টেবিল তৈরি করুন" ডিডিএল কোয়েরি ব্যবহার করে টেবিল তৈরি করা হয়।
টেবিল টেবিল_name তৈরি করুন (
কলাম_নাম 1 ড্যাটাটিপ (দৈর্ঘ্য),
কলাম_নাম 2 ড্যাটাটিপ (দৈর্ঘ্য)
…।
…।
…।
);
দৃশ্য
আগে যেমন উল্লিখিত, প্রতিটি ভিউ এর শরীর একটি SELECT বিবৃতি হয়। দৃশ্যগুলি ডাটাবেসের "ভার্চুয়াল টেবিল" হিসাবে বলা হয়। যদিও দেখুন ডাটাবেসের মধ্যে সংরক্ষণ করা হয়, তবে সেগুলি অন্য নির্বাচনলাইটের সাহায্যে বলা হয় না। যখন তারা সিলেক্ট স্টেটমেন্ট ব্যবহার করে বলা হয় তখন তাদের সংরক্ষিত SELECT ক্যোয়ারীগুলি কার্যকর হয় এবং ফলাফল দেখায়। যেহেতু দর্শনগুলি কেবলমাত্র তাদের মৃতদেহের মতই অনুসন্ধানের অনুসন্ধান করে, তাই তাদের একটি বৃহত স্থান প্রয়োজন হয় না। এখানে, মতামত কিছু সুবিধা,
- ভিউ তৈরি হওয়ার পর, এটি আবার এবং আবারও এর নাম ব্যবহার করে বলা যেতে পারে, SELECT ক্যোয়ারীটি লেখার অনেক সময় ছাড়া।
- যেহেতু এই মতামত প্রাক-কম্পাইল্ড বস্তু, তার সম্পাদন সময়টি পৃথকভাবে তার SELECT ক্যোয়ারী (ভিউয়ার বডি) চালানোর চেয়ে আলাদা নয়।
- দৃশ্য টেবিলের ডাটা অ্যাক্সেস সীমাবদ্ধ করতে ব্যবহার করা যেতে পারে। অতএব, তারা তথ্য নিরাপত্তা একটি গুরুত্বপূর্ণ ভূমিকা পালন করা যাবে, পাশাপাশি।
টেবিল
সারণি সারিগুলির একটি সংগ্রহ। সারি বিভিন্ন ডাটা টাইপ থেকে তথ্য থাকতে পারে। একটি অনন্য শনাক্তকারী (প্রাথমিক কী) ব্যবহার করে সারণির প্রতিটি সারির চিহ্নিত করা আবশ্যক। টেবিল আমরা তথ্য সংরক্ষণ যেখানে জায়গা হয়। একটি নতুন সারি সন্নিবেশ, একটি বিদ্যমান সারি মান আপডেট করুন এবং টেবিলের থেকে একটি সারি মুছে ফেলার জন্য INSERT, UPDATE, এবং DELETE টি প্রশ্ন ব্যবহার করা যেতে পারে। টেবিল থেকে তথ্য পুনরুদ্ধারের জন্য SELECT অনুসন্ধানগুলি ব্যবহার করা উচিত। টেবিল কাঠামোটিও পরিবর্তিত হতে পারে (প্রয়োজন হলে) তৈরির পরে। টেবিল কাঠামো পরিবর্তন করার জন্য ALTER TABLE প্রশ্নগুলি ব্যবহার করা উচিত। তার ডেটা সামগ্রী সংরক্ষণ করার জন্য টেবিলগুলি দৃশ্যের চেয়ে বেশি জায়গা প্রয়োজন। উপাত্ত মধ্যে টেবিলের বিভিন্ন ধরনের আছে।
- অভ্যন্তরীণ টেবিল
- বাহ্যিক টেবিল
- টেবিল টেবিল
মধ্যে পার্থক্য কি দৃশ্য এবং টেবিল ? ভার্চুয়াল টেবিল, যা সিলেক্ট ক্যোয়ারিকে বোঝায়, তবে টেবিলের ডাটাবেস আসলে আসলেই পাওয়া যায়।সারণি কলাম সূচিবদ্ধ করা যেতে পারে। কিন্তু দেখুন কলাম ইন্ডেক্স করা যাবে না। দৃশ্যগুলি ভার্চুয়াল টেবিলের কারণ। আলোর বিবৃতি ব্যবহার করে সারণি গঠন পরিবর্তন করা যায়, তবে একটি দৃশ্যের গঠনটি ALTER বিবৃতি ব্যবহার করে সংশোধন করা যাবে না। (দৃশ্যটি তার গঠন সংশোধন করার জন্য পুনঃনির্ধারণ করা আবশ্যক) ডিএমএল কমান্ডগুলি INSERT, আপডেট এবং টেবিলের রেকর্ডগুলি মুছে ফেলতে ব্যবহার করা যেতে পারে, তবে ডিএমএলগুলি শুধুমাত্র আপডেটযোগ্য দৃশ্যের মঞ্জুরিপ্রাপ্ত হয়, যেটি নির্বাচন সংযোজন মতামতকে অনুসরণ করে না। অপারেটর সেট করুন (INTERSECT, MINUS, UNION, UNION ALL) DISTINCT গ্রুপ একাধিক কার্যাবলী (AVG, COUNT, MAX, MIN, SUM, ইত্যাদি) ধারা অনুসারে গ্রুপ আদেশ দ্বারা ক্লজ ক্লজ দ্বারা সংযুক্ত প্রারম্ভিক প্রারম্ভিক একটি নির্বাচন তালিকাতে সংগ্রহের এক্সপ্রেশন একটি নির্বাচন তালিকাতে সাব ক্যোয়ারী প্রশ্ন যোগ করুন |